Hi there

Marriage Register
North Peckham All Saints
Southward
July 19th 1915

Frank SKINNER 21 Bachelor Soldier of 45 East Surrey Grove Father = George William SKINNER ( Deceased ) Bus Washer

Kate MILBOURNE 22 Spinster Packer of 45 East Surrey Grove Father = Robert Rowley MILBOURNE Carpenter

Both bride and groom signed
Witnesses were Arthur David CLEMENTS and Margaret MILBOURNE

Baptism Register
Camberwell St George
Southwark

Kate daughter of Robert Rowley and Ellen Sarah MILBOURNE of 14 Victory Terrace Baptised June 29th 1890.  Father's Occupation Blind Maker.

Also baptised to this couple all on 2nd Sept 1888 were

Charles Henry
Daisy Alice
Emma Elizabeth
Frederick George
May Annie

Also

Stanley Arthur 3rd Mar 1889
Margaret Malalah 9th April 1893
